I don't know if you're still interested or even own shares of Boyd's, but I found this in the FAQ section at www.bcoddington.com

Q:Is Boyd Coddington a part of Boyd's Wheels or Hot Rods by Boyd?
A:No. Boyd Coddington is no longer affiliated with Boyd's Wheels or Hot Rods by Boyd. In fact, Boyd
Coddington endorses only B. Coddington Wheels and
products.
Q:What is the status of Boyd's Wheels and Hot Rods by
Boyd?
A:Both companies were purchased by APG (Automotive
Performance Group) in January, 1999.
Q:So who is running the show at Boyd's Wheels now
that Boyd Coddington is not there?
A:Boyd's Wheels and Hot Rods by Boyd are under the
direction of John Joseph Daly. Boyd Coddington (the
person and the company) has no association with
either Boyd's Wheels or Hot Rods by Boyd.
